Dutch public toilet hygiene caught short, just one in four is properly clean

Mens public toiletJust one in four public toilets in the Netherlands are properly clean and standards of hygiene have gone down since last year, according to random checks on 150 rest rooms by trade magazine Service Management.

Women’s toilets tend to be cleaner than men’s and toilets in cafes and hotels are much cleaner than those in stations, council offices and sports complexes, the survey found.

The researchers took samples from toilet seats, flush handles, taps and door handles. Of these points of contact, 42% of toilet seats were found to be unhygenic, followed by door handles.

The cleanest toilet in the survey was at a branch of Bagels and Beans in Wageningen, which scored 10 out 10 for hygiene.
